ChEBI Name guanazole
ChEBI ID CHEBI:75425
Definition An aromatic amine that is 1,2,4-triazole substituted at positions 3 and 5 by amino groups.

Roles Classification
Chemical Role(s): Bronsted base
A molecular entity capable of accepting a hydron from a donor (Bronsted acid).
(via organic amino compound )
Biological Role(s): EC 1.17.4.1 (ribonucleoside-diphosphate reductase) inhibitor
An EC 1.17.* (oxidoreductase acting on CH or CH2) inhibitor that inhibits the action of ribonucleoside-diphosphate reductase (EC 1.17.4.1).
DNA synthesis inhibitor
Any substance that inhibits the synthesis of DNA.
Application(s): antineoplastic agent
A substance that inhibits or prevents the proliferation of neoplasms.
